During the procedure, a laser is used to specifically improve the cornea, correcting refractive errors such as n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.



The procedure starts with a detailed eye test to establish your candidacy for the treatment. Your eye doctor will go over the various alternatives available and aid you choose the very best one for your individual demands.

Before the surgical treatment, numbing eye decreases are related to guarantee your convenience during the procedure. The laser then reshapes the cornea, permitting light to concentrate properly on the retina, causing clearer vision.

After the surgical treatment, you may experience some discomfort or level of sensitivity to light, yet these symptoms commonly go away within a few days. It's important to follow your cosmetic surgeon's post-operative directions thoroughly to ensure a smooth recovery and ideal outcomes.

Types of Laser Eye Surgeries



Discovering the realm of laser eye surgeries opens a series of choices customized to resolve various vision demands.

The most typical sorts of laser eye surgeries consist of:
- LASIK (Laser-Assisted Sitting Keratomileusis).
- P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y).
- SMILE (Small Incision Lenticule Extraction).

LASIK is a preferred choice for remedying n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ism by improving the cornea using a laser.

PRK involves getting rid of the outer layer of the cornea prior to improving it with a laser, making it suitable for patients with slim corneas or specific corneal irregularities.

Conveniences and Threats of Treatment



When thinking about laser vision Correction, it's necessary to evaluate the benefits versus the possible threats related to the treatment.

The primary advantage of laser vision Correction is improved vision without the requirement for glasses or call lenses. This can result in better convenience, raised confidence, and a better lifestyle. Furthermore, several people experience improved aesthetic clarity and sharper emphasis following the treatment.

Nonetheless, it's crucial to acknowledge the risks included. While laser vision Correction is typically risk-free, there's a small chance of issues such as dry eyes, glow, halos, and even under or overcorrection of vision. In unusual instances, a lot more serious problems like infection or vision loss can happen.

It is very important to discuss these risks with your eye care provider and meticulously consider your individual situation before waging the treatment.
